Preheat your oven to 350 Fahrenheit/180 Celsius.
Prepare a baking tray with parchment paper.
Shape the meatball mass into individual same-sized meatball. Don't make them to big or they will take longer to bake and might turn undercooked in the center and dry at the edges.
Place the meatballs next to each other on the parchment paper.
Take the baking tray with the balls into the oven and bake your meatballs for about 15-20 minutes or until done at 350 Fahrenheit/180 Celsius. The baking time depends on your oven and the size of your balls. The smaller the short the baking time.

I mix 50% Beef mince and 50% Pork mince. You can also use veal meat. The meat should be fatty so that the meatballs remain juicy. I explain everything in detail in the post.
